So I was back in the bay area for thankgiving and I ended up chilling with my friend with a 97 Camaro Z28 with a filtercharger, lowered and I think Borla Exhaust. It's black, he has it on 18's, overall a very nice Camaro.

So we were heading back from Jack in the Box on Saturday night after seeing the usual array of drunken teen behavior and a few clean rides, including a white WRX on the bronze rally-style rims (why are those so appealing?) and we merge on 880 heading north at about 1:30 am. On our way back, we run into, lo and behold, ANOTHER Black Camaro on 18's, however this one was a 99+ SS, and it was proudly sporting an SS sticker that filled up the entire rear window...so knowing me, I go

Me: Don't pretend that you dont see that SS, you know you want to...
Him: It thanksgiving weekend, alot of cops out, i really shouldn't...
Me: DOO IT!
Him: :evillol:

So we're both looking over and the SS changes to the middle lane, pulling up right next to us and matching our speed, at about 70-75 mph. The driver holds his fingers up to count 1,2,3 and he's off. Unfortunately, we had traafic coming up in our lane, the left lane (who does 65 in the left lane in the bay area??) so he flys ahead of us and flashes his hazards.

Me: WTF? You gonna take that?
Him: Dude STFU, I had traffic
Me: Well lets do it again...

So we line up again, this time we are on the right lane and he's in the middle lane. This time, the passenger counts 1,2,3 and we are off again. He gets the jump, but surprisingly we slowly reel him in. At this point we are going just over 105 mph. Now, his passenger counts 1,2,3 again while we are already going and we're both like WTF?? :uhoh: At the third count, his car gets REALLY loud, drowning out our ride completely and he walks us Mercilessly. We might as well have been a Cavalier, the way he walked us. It turns out that he was just messin around with us till we kept up, then he felt the urge to destroy us. Anyways, we give him a thumbs up and go our own way.

Moral of the story: Beware of Camaro SS with a huge SS sticker on the rear window...they might be fast. :rolleyes:

Hi Folks,
It is truly amazing how fast indeed those LS1 cars are, even barely modified. The powerplant, despite being a pushrod engine, has extraordinarily advanced port and chamber design that is extremely efficient.

You can make muscle car V8s put out power like that but to get that power with a dead stock idle and great fuel economy? No way.

Despite their redneck reputation many knowledge tuners are moving into the LS1 scene. Its the wave of the future, and damn expensive!
